Stretching the calf muscles (gastrocnemienii)Symptoms include stretching the calf muscle:Grade 1:-Localized pain in the back of the leg, below kneeWithout functional impotence of the foot--Stiffness and cramping in 2-5 days after injury.Grade 2:Sharp pain in the back of the calf--Outpatient pain-Swollen calfModerate-bruisingPain on flexion-plantStiffness and cramping, lasting one week.Grade 3:Immediate, severe painSudden calf pain-Impossibility of contracting muscleConsiderable swelling, bruising andIf a break-in it is seen protruding muscles.
Stretching adductors (groin)Adductors stretching is a common problem in people who practice sports: hockey, tennis, basketball, football, karate. Stretching hip adductors occurs when forced to perform a lateral move to the thigh.
Adductorii thigh muscle is a strong group. It consists of adductor Magnus, minimus, longus and brevis. Pectineus and gracilis muscles are included. All muscles are innervated by nerve adductori shutter without pectineus which is innervated by the femoral.Musculotendinoasa junction location is considered frequent muscle stretching. It is vulnerable to excessive application of force.

Treatment of muscle stretchFirst-line treatment in acute muscle stretch includes four steps: rest, apply ice, compression and elevation local affected limb. Rest stops are not necessary physical activities, especially those that cause pain to prevent progression of lesions. Apply ice to reduce swelling by restricting blood flow to the lesion site. Do not apply ice for more than 10-15 minutes at a time. This applies a layer of paper towels to avoid thermal skin lesions. It will wrap in the buttocks area to reduce swelling. Hold the affected area raised above the heart to stop blood from stagnating.The immediate treatment is accompanied by administration of anti-inflammatory drugs to stop pain and inflammation. If the lesion is accompanied by severe pain medical examination is recommended, especially if the member can not be used or if they meet marked identify the sensitivity point. These may be signs of bone fractures, muscle sprains or complete rupture.Prognosis:The prognosis is excellent recovery after muscle stretch. Full improvement of pain and time needed to resume normal activities or sports depend on the initial degree of injury severity and patient cooperation regimen, physical therapy.
